Secret Features to Consider Before Buying Before purchasing a home treadmill, keep the following requirements in mind to
ensure the machine suits private needs: Motor Power (CHP): Look for at least 1.5 to 2.0 Continuous Horsepower(CHP)for strolling and light jogging. Serious runners training for endurance occasions need to try to find 2.5 CHP or higher to ensure the motor can
manage sustained high speeds without overheating. Running Deck Size
: A longer and larger belt supplies safety and comfort, especially for taller users or those with a longer stride. A minimum length of 130cm and width of 45cm is recommended for running
- . Cushioning: Running outdoors on concrete takes a heavy toll on knees and ankles. Quality treadmills feature elastomer cushioning systems that absorb up to 30 %more effect than road running. Folding Mechanism: Hydraulic or easy-lift folding systems permit
- the deck to be safely stowed away vertically when not in usage. Benefits of Owning a Home Treadmill Integrating

- , and incline gradients without traffic, pedestrians, or unequal pavement hazards. Personal privacy: Exercise easily at your own rate without the pressure of a congested commercial health club flooring. Often Asked Questions(FAQ)1. How much space do I
- need for a home treadmill? Generally, you should designate a space approximately 2 metres long by 1 metre broad for the treadmill itself. Additionally, safety guidelines recommend leaving a minimum of 1 metre of clear area behind the treadmill
- in case of a trip or fall. 2. Do home treadmills use a lot of electrical power? While treadmills do work on electrical energy, their power consumption is equivalent to other household
appliances like a toaster or hair dryer(
generally between 500W to 1500W depending on user weight and speed). Running for 30 minutes a day will generally include just a few pounds to a regular monthly
- energy bill. 3. Do I require a membership to utilize a clever treadmill? Lots of contemporary treadmills (such as NordicTrack or Peloton)function big
- screens developed to run proprietary streaming software application like iFit. While these machines typically have a “manual mode”that functions without a membership, you will miss out on out on the interactive functions
- unless you pay the monthly charge. Non-smart treadmills(like JTX or Reebok )run entirely independently without ongoing subscriptions. 4. How do I preserve and take care of my treadmill? To make sure longevity, keep the running belt tidy and devoid of dust. Most producers advise oiling the running deck with silicone-based
lubricant every 3 to 6 months, depending on use frequency. Always disconnect the machine before carrying out
